    DTF transfers economics: Cost structure, setup costs, and profitability

    DTF transfers economics helps you quantify the true cost of delivering custom prints by tying together materials, equipment, labor, energy, and overhead into a per-transfer model. Understanding DTF transfer costs is foundational: every line item—from DTF film, adhesive, powder, and ink to disposal and waste handling—affects your bottom line. The economics also incorporate DTF printing setup costs, including color management software, RIP licenses, calibration time, and operator training. When you map these elements, you can forecast break-even points, set competitive prices, and compare configurations such as a mid-range printer versus a larger format option. This framing supports decisions about whether investing in the technology makes sense for a small shop or an e-commerce operation and ties directly to Direct-to-film business profitability.

    Beyond the initial investment, a disciplined per-transfer cost model helps you scale with confidence. Separate fixed and variable costs, account for equipment depreciation, and track labor time per design to keep margins honest. Practical optimization includes negotiating favorable terms for film, ink, and powder, batching similar designs to reduce color changes, and maintaining supplier consistency to limit waste. In this setup, improvements to the DTF transfer process—such as faster curing, tighter color management, and standardized workflows—translate into lower DTF transfer costs per unit, higher DTF profit margins, and stronger pricing power. In short, smarter cost management is the engine of sustainable profitability for any DTF operation.

    Direct-to-Film profitability: Mastering the DTF transfer process and margins

    Maximizing direct-to-film profitability begins with the DTF transfer process and how you manage throughput, waste, and consistency from file to finish. A clear view of the DTF transfer process helps identify bottlenecks in file preparation, printing, powdering, and heat-press bonding that inflate costs or extend lead times. Tight color management and printer calibration reduce material waste, and focusing on energy efficiency during curing and pressing lowers DTF production costs per item. By tracking the full workflow, you can push up DTF profit margins through smarter scheduling and batch production while preserving print quality and durability, which fuels higher customer satisfaction and repeat business.

    Pricing strategy and cash-flow discipline complete the profitability picture. Use activity-based pricing that accounts for design complexity, garment type, and order quantity, while applying volume discounts that protect margins. Consider upsells such as substrate diversification, heat presses, or bundled services to diversify revenue streams and improve Direct-to-film business profitability. Keep a vigilant eye on DTF printing setup costs during onboarding of new equipment, and build a break-even model that reflects peak-season demand. When you combine process optimization with smart pricing and reliable suppliers, you can lift DTF profit margins and build a scalable, sustainable DTF operation.

    Frequently Asked Questions

    What are the main components of DTF transfer costs, and how do they impact DTF profit margins within the DTF transfers economics framework?

    DTF transfer costs include materials (film, adhesive, powder, ink), equipment depreciation, labor, energy, packaging, and overhead. In the DTF transfers economics view, per‑unit costs directly affect DTF profit margins: lower variable costs and better yield raise margins, while fixed overhead requires sufficient volume to sustain them. To improve margins, negotiate bulk pricing on supplies, batch similar designs to reduce setup time, standardize workflows with SOPs, invest in reliable equipment and maintenance, and optimize energy use. Typical small-to-mid shops target net margins around 20–40%, with higher‑volume or more automated operations occasionally reaching 40–60% on select products.

    How should you evaluate DTF printing setup costs and the DTF transfer process when estimating direct-to-film business profitability and break-even?

    To assess Direct-to-film business profitability, start with DTF printing setup costs and how they amortize over expected output. Steps: 1) quantify setup costs (printer, heat press, curing/drying station, RIP software, color management tools) and estimate depreciation over projected monthly volume. 2) add ongoing costs (supplies, maintenance, software licenses). 3) map the DTF transfer process from file prep to finishing to identify bottlenecks that drive costs (color management, curing times, powder bonding, transfer application). 4) build break-even and scenario models for low/medium/high-volume months to understand ROI. 5) price designs to cover costs and target margins, while leveraging upsells (bundles, additional substrates, or service add-ons) to strengthen overall profitability.

    Aspect Key Points / Summary
    Cost structure of DTF transfers
    • Major cost buckets: materials, equipment, labor, energy, packaging, overhead.
    • Per-transfer cost model: separate variable and fixed costs; update with actuals as volume grows.
    • Stabilize pricing by negotiating suppliers, volume discounts, and predictable waste management.
    DTF printing setup costs and initial investment
    • Upfront investment: DTF printer, heat press, curing/drying station; supporting software and color management tools.
    • Installation, calibration, and training; amortize setup into per-unit pricing.
    • Consider workspace, safety needs, and total cost of ownership (TCO) when comparing configurations.
    DTF transfer process: file to finished product
    • File preparation and color management to minimize reprints and waste.
    • Printing and curing, then powdering/bonding for adhesive transfer.
    • Transfer application with precise timing/temperature; finishing and quality checks.
    • Emphasize standardization to reduce bottlenecks and improve throughput.
    Pricing, profit potential, and margins
    • Pricing by design complexity, color count, garment type, and order quantity.
    • Net margins typically 20-40% per item; higher margins (40-60%) possible with volume/automation.
    • Include upsell opportunities (bundles, cross-sells) and monitor cash flow considerations.
    Operational efficiency and optimization ideas
    • Batch similar designs to reduce setup and color-change time.
    • Document SOPs to cut errors and speed training.
    • Build strong supplier relationships for consistent materials.
    • Implement QA to reduce waste; perform proactive maintenance.
    • Seek energy savings and data-driven pricing to refine profitability.
    Bigger picture: profitability and strategic considerations
    • Growth through product line expansion, niche targeting, and partnerships.
    • Plan capacity around peak demand and manage risk with supplier diversification.
    • Focus on customer experience and retention to sustain profitability.
